An external review commissioned by the Gates Foundation found that Bill Gates and foundation staff met conv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ein more than two dozen times between 2011 and 2014, despite employee concerns. The meetings focused on a proposed public health fund and a grant to the International Peace Institute. The review by law firm WilmerHale found no illegal conduct. The foundation released a summary but not the full report. Separately, Warren Buffett omitted the Gates Foundation from his annual donations, citing his children's readiness rather than Gates' association with Epstein.
